Post Job Free

Resume

Sign in

Salesforce Developer

Location:
Alpharetta, GA
Posted:
May 15, 2017

Contact this candidate

Resume:

SIVA KRISHNA

Salesforce Developer

Email: ac0bjo@r.postjobfree.com

Phone: 314-***-*****732

Professional Summary:

Over 9+ years of IT experience including around 5 years of experience with Salesforce.com.

Salesforce.com certified Force.com Developer.

Extensive experience of automating complex business processes using declarative features such as workflows, approval process and dynamic approval process.

Experience using Salesforce.com's Creating Roles, Profiles, Email Services, Page Layouts, Workflow Alerts and Actions, and Approval Workflow.

Experienced in Sales force SFA, Force.com Apex Classes, Apex triggers, Integration, Visual force, Force.com API.

Experience in building Visual Force Pages, Visual Force Custom Controllers/ Components, Advanced Search Functionality, Custom Objects, Reports, Analytic Snapshots, Dashboards, Tabs, Tags and Components.

Extensive experience of analyzing business requirements and entity relationships.

Assigned workflows for Lead conversion, transfers, merging duplicates, managing web-to-lead to track responses to online campaigns.

In depth understanding of CRM business processes like Forecasting, Campaign Management, Lead Management, Order Management, Account Management, Case Management.

Created Customized dashboards for the service representatives and case team members to keep track of the cases assigned to them and to share insight across the company.

Developed Apex classes, Controller classes and Apex Triggers on Force.com platform to customize application according to the functional needs.

Extensive experience in implementation of sales forces Chatter functionality.

Developed SOAP based requests for communicating with Web services.

Application packaging & Deployment experience using Ant Scripts.

TECHNICAL SKILLS

Salesforce Technologies

Apex, visual force, SOQL, SOSL, Email template, formula, Validation rules, apex trigger, workflow and approvals, App exchange, Eclipse, force.com IDE, Apex data loader, web services, dashboards, custom objects, record types, apex custom controller and extensions.

Salesforce Tools

Eclipse,Force.com Eclipse IDE Plug-in,Force.com Data Loader,Force.com Connect for Outlook, Force.com Platform (Sandbox, and Production).

Databases

MySql 5.1, Oracle 8i/ 9i/ 10g/ 11g, Microsoft SQL Server 2000/2005/ 2008, DB2

Languages/Technologies

Apex, VB.Net, ASP.Net, C, C++, Java, Java Script,UML, HTML,XML, XHTML,DHTML, SQL, Perl, WSDL.

Operating Systems

Windows NT/2000/XP/Vista, Windows Server 2000/2003/2008, Linux, Unix.

PROFESSIONAL EXPERIENCE

Locumtenens.com, Alpharetta, GA August 2016 – Till Date

Salesforce Developer.

Responsibilities:

Experience with Salesforce &Force.com Platforms in all aspects (customization, design and security, managing an App at AppExchange). Lightning, Process Builder, Dataloader.

Hands-on Experience using Talend to Migrate Data.

Designed, developed and tested workflows and approval processes.

Created, tested and deployed a web-to- lead instance; and a lead-to- opportunity-to- contract conversion workflow process.

Designed various Lightning Components for capturing various customer enquiries and Implemented logic for migrating cases to different queues based on the type of customer enquiry.

Hands-on experience on DemandTools, a Data quality and data cleansing toolset which contains modules for data reduplication.

Experience working with Force.com IDE, Data Loader and salesforce.com Sandbox environments.

Extensive experience and work around on salesforce Email Templates.

Experience in deploying the code from one environment to other.

Experience in release management, Integration with external version control systems.

Experience using Apex and Visualforce.

Environment: Salesforce.com CRM Application Platform, Lightning components, Apex Language, Visual Force, JavaScript, Custom Objects, Custom Metadata Types, Tabs, Page Layouts, Workflows, Tortoise SVN, Process Builder, Reports, Force.com IDE, Sandbox, Production environment, DemandTools, Talend.

Caterpillar Inc, Peoria, IL

November 2015 – July 2016

Salesforce Developer.

Responsibilities:

APEX classes and Trigger development.

Created external objects to connect external system and worked on Lightning connect.

Worked on utilizing various standard objects like Accounts, Contacts, Users, Cases, and Reports.

Deploying the APEX code from the development to production sandbox using change Set, ANT script and Jenkin.

Built Visual Force Pages, embedded JavaScript into VF pages.

Involved in consuming web services using Restful API.

Involved in writing custom inbound web services using SOAP API & Restful API.

Managing multiple users set up, profiles and permission set.

Created Graphical Reports, Scheduled Reports, Time-based Trend Report.

Performed translations for the application in to different languages involving Translation workbench, Custom settings and Custom Labels.

Created Custom fields, Tabs, Workflows Alerts and Actions and Approval processes and applied necessary Validation rules, Roles, Profiles, Email Templates, Sharing and Security rules.

Environment: Salesforce.com CRM Application Platform, Apex Language, Visual Force, S-Controls, HTML, JavaScript, Custom Objects, Custom Labels, Custom Settings, Translation workbench, Tabs, Page Layouts, Workflows, Approval Processes, Email, Dashboards, Reports, Eclipse,Sandbox, Production environment.

Magmutual Insurance company, Atlanta, GA

September 2014 – October 2015

Salesforce Developer & IT Consultant.

Responsibilities:

Worked As Enhancement Team Member And Performed The Roles Of Salesforce.Com Developer In The Organization

Designed Visual Force pages, Custom objects, Validation rules, and triggers by using Apex as per Client requirement.

Hand-On various salesforce.com standard objects and custom objects like Accounts, Cases,Reports and Dashboards.

Developed and configured various Custom Reports and Report Folders for different user profiles based on the need in the organization.

Designed and developed the Page layouts, Workflow rules, Tasks, Formula fields, Field Updates, Record Types, Report Types, E-Mails and alerts to track customer related tasks and activities.

Constructed the User permissions based on the organizational hierarchy.

Developed various Tabs, Components and Visual Force Pages and Controllers.

Created custom controllers implementing complex code for Sales Force, VF pages

Manage customers with profiles, permission sets, roles, and sharing rules in customer portal.

Built the Change set to Deploy Apex code, Triggers, Work flow rules and field updates.

Worked on Bulk Triggers, Nested Queries and had written code for Future methods by calling it from triggers.

Created SOQL and SOSL statements within custom controllers, extensions and triggers.

Used the DebugLog and SystemLog Console to catch exceptions.

Created batch classes, which can be invoked programmatically at runtime using APEX.

Performed unit testing for every written code and always wrote test methods with code coverage of 85% minimum.

Environment: Salesforce.com CRM Application Platform, Apex Language, Visual Force, S-Controls, HTML, JavaScript, Custom Objects, Tabs, Page Layouts, Workflows, Approval Processes, Email, Messaging, Dashboards, Reports, Eclipse, SpringCM, Sandbox, Production environment.

E*TRADE Financial, Palo Alto, CA August 2013 – August 2014

Salesforce Admin/Developer

Responsibilities:

Integrated Marketo, a marketing automation software with Salesforce

Worked closely with sales team and business analysts and performed detailed analysis of business and technical requirements and designed the solution by customizing various standard objects of SalesForce.com (SFDC).

Implemented the requirements on Salesforce.com platform and Force.com IDE Plug-in using Eclipse.

Implemented web based case management automation – Web to Case (on Case Object) to track and solve customer’s issues.

Designed, and developed Apex Classes, Controller Classes, extensions and Apex Triggers for various functional needs in the application.

Used SOQL & SOSL with consideration to Governor Limits for data manipulation needs of the application using platform database objects.

Worked on various salesforce.com standard objects like Accounts, Contacts, Cases, Opportunities, Products, Opportunity Line Items, Leads, Campaigns, Reports and dashboards.

Designed, and deployed the Custom objects, Custom tabs, Entity-Relationship data model, validation rules, Workflow Rules, Page layouts, Components, Visualforce Pages to suit to the needs of the application.

Customized page layouts for Opportunity, Contacts, and Accounts depending upon user roles, and groups.

Planned and performed analysis of e-support activities and/or functions and guides the subsequent design and implementation or improvement of existing e-support applications.

Environment: Saleforce.com platform, Apex Language, SOQL, SOSL, Visual Force Pages, HTML, Java Script, Workflow & Approvals, Reports, Custom Objects, Release Management, Email Services, Eclipse IDE Plug-in, Windows XP.

Sears Holding Corporation, Hoffman Estate, IL June 2012 – July 2013

Sr. Salesforce Developer

Responsibilities:

Used field level security along with page layout to manage the visibility and accessibility of fields for different profiles.

Designed, developed and deployed Apex Classes, Controller Classes and Apex Triggers, packages for various functional needs in the application.

Performed detailed analysis of business and technical requirements and developed the Apex classes using other Platform based technologies like VisualForce, Force.com IDE.

Designed, and developed the Custom objects, validation rules, Page layouts, Custom tabs, Components, VisualForce Pages to suit to the needs of the application.

Designed and developed Time Dependant action triggers, Workflow rules and Approval process for the application by implementing custom formulas for various tasks and Email alerts as per the requirement.

Conducted sessions to educate and train employees from other teams on salesforce functionalities.

Developed several Custom Reports to better assist managers and also report folders to provide report accessibility to appropriate personnel.

Designed various types Email templates for auto response to customers.

Used the sandbox for Unit testing and assisted Business Users in CRM Deployment validation testing.

Prepared Unit Test Plan Documents and Test Cases for review.

Worked with CRM Application Development Team to complete development, test support and deployment activities.

Implemented force.com Integration (VB.net)with customer portal pages using wcf webservices.

Environment: Apex language (Classes, Controller classes, Triggers), Visual Force, Force.com IDE, Validation rules, Time dependent action triggers, Work Flow rules, Unit Testing, Email Templates.

Netjets Inc., Columbus, Ohio

October 2011 – May 2012

Salesforce Admin/Developer

Responsibilities:

Worked as enhancement developer and team member, performed the roles of Salesforce.com Developer in the organization

Worked on various salesforce.com standard objects like Accounts, Contacts, Lead, Opportunities, Contracts, Campaigns, and Campaign Members

Worked on salesforce.com Custom Objects like Postal Address, Competitive Tracking, Aircraft Products and more

Developed various Apex Classes to support the Visual Force page, and as a helper class for Apex Triggers

Created Custom Settings and utilized it in Apex Classes as well as Triggers

Worked on developing Page Layouts and Record Types for various custom objects

Developed many Validation Rules, Workflow Rules, and Triggers on the object to achieve the functionality as per the business requirement

Worked extensively on Custom objects, Custom tabs, Custom Settings, Visual Force Pages, and Apex Classes to suit to the needs of the application

Worked on creating and assigning Profiles, Object level Security, Field level security, Roles, and Public Groups for the users

Used SOQL & SOSL with consideration to Governor Limits for data manipulation needs of the application using platform database objects

Developed many Test Classes for the Apex Classes and Triggers that were developed for various functional needs in the application

Environment: Salesforce.com platform, custom objects, Visual Force pages, Apex Triggers, Validation rules, Work flow rules,Data Loader, Governor Limits, Sandbox for QA testing.

Websense, San Diego, CA June 2010 – September 2011

Salesforce Admin / Developer

Responsibilities:

Performed the roles of Salesforce.com Admin and Developer as well as Technical lead in the organization.

Developed various Custom Objects, Tabs, Entity-Relationship data model, validation rules on the objects and tabs, Components and Custom links.

Configured Sales Force Automation (SFA) for Campaign management, Opportunity Management, Account and Contact Management, Data Quality Management.

Used Sales force Automation Process (SAP), Created workflow rules and defined related tasks, time triggered tasks, email alerts, field updates to implement business logic.

Created various Reports (summary reports, matrix reports, pie charts, dashboards and graphics) and Report Folders to assist managers to better utilize Sales force as a sales tool and configured various Reports and for different user profiles based on the need in the organization.

Designed and developed SFA based Application on Force.com Platform in Salesforce.com environment with Apex programming language at backend and Visual-Force pages as user interface.

Developed complex workflows and approval processes for automating business logic

Used Force.com platform for developing feature rich and user friendly Visual force pages for enhancing Sales Force UI.

Used Salesforce.com developer toolkit including Apex Classes, Controllers and Triggers, Visual force, Force.com IDE, Migration Tool, Web Services API.

Environment: Salesforce.com platform, Apex Language, Visual Force (Pages, Component & Controllers), Workflow & Approvals, Custom Objects, Sandbox data loading, Eclipse IDE Plug-in.

City Hospital, Ahmadabad, India January2009 - May 2010

Java developer

Responsibilities:

Coding using HTML pages, Jsps.

Application development suite to deploy in Tomcat web server.

Designing and building business components using JSP tag library to suite different combination of view and controller

Understanding the client requirements and add designing document

Building web components, action controllers to conform MVC design paradigm Coding using HTML pages, Jsps

Testing - unit testing & integration testing

Performing Code Reviews.

Environment: Java, J2EE,JSP, Servlets, Struts,JDBC, Java Script Tomcat

Soft projex India Ltd, India May 2007- December 2008

J2EE Developer

Responsibilities:

Developed User Interface screens using JSP, HTML. Used JavaScript for client side validation.

Used Struts Action Servlet, Action Form to design various JSP pages using MVC architecture.

Developed Session beans by using EJBs for business logic at the middle tier.

Actively involved in designing and implementing Session Facade, Service Locator and Data Transfer Object design patterns.

Implemented Stateless and State full Session beans to capture user data and to achieve scalability, memory management and transactions and implemented Business Delegate design pattern.

Designed and developed Message driven beans that consumed the messages from the Java message queue.

Worked on DAOs for RMS module and wrote EJB Entity beans. Used DAO pattern to retrieve the data from database.

Implemented SAX and DOM XML parsers in the application.

Environment: EJB, Struts, JSP, Servlets, JMS, XML, SOAP, WSDL, UDDI, JavaScript, UML, JNDI, CVS, Log4J, JUnit, Weblogic, RAD, Rational Rose, Oracle 9i.

CERTIFICATION

Certified SalesForce DEV- 401 developer.



Contact this candidate